Quarter Calls adapted from the writing of Diann Neu Oh Great Spirit of the North, we come to you and ask for the strength and the power to bear what is cold and harsh in life. We come like the buffalo ready to recieve the winds that can be overwhelming at times. Whatever is cold and uncertain in our life, we ask you to give us the strength to bear it. Oh Spirit of North, we ask you for strength and warmth. Oh Great Spirit of East, we turn to you where the sun comes up, from where the power of light emerges. Everything that is born comes from the East - new beginnings, new ideas, the new day. Let there be the light. Oh Spirit of East, let the color of fresh rising in our life be glory to you. Oh Great Spirit of South, spirit of all that is warm and gentle and refreshing, we ask you to give us this spirit of growth, of fertility, of gentleness. Caress us with a cool breeze when the days are hot. Give us seeds that the flowers, trees and fruits of the earth may grow. Give us the warmth of good friendships. Oh Spirit of the South, send the warmth and the growth of your blessings. Oh Great Spirit of West, we turn to you in praise of sunsets and in thanksgiving for changes. You are the beautiful sunsets of the red west which illuminates us. You are the powerful cycle which pulls us to transformation. Oh Spirit of the West, we ask for the blessings of the sunset. Keep us open to life's changes.
